QuerySetRow()
Adds a row to a query, either by struct or array
Introduced: 5.3.8.120
QuerySetRow( query=query, rowNumber=number, rowData=any );
Returns: Boolean
| Argument | Description | Default |
|---|---|---|
|
query
query,
required
|
edit
query object to set row |
|
|
rowNumber
number,
optional
|
edit
position of the row to updated, otherwise a new row is added Alias: row |
0 |
|
rowData
any,
required
|
edit
a struct or array Alias: data |
Examples
edit testQuery=queryNew("id,name", "integer,varchar",
[
{"id"=1,"name"="jenifer"},
{"id"=2,"name"="ajay"},
{"id"=3,"name"="john"},
{"id"=4,"name"="smith"}
]);
querySetRow(testQuery, 3, {"id"=5,"name"="alpha"});
writeDump(testQuery);
See also
- Queries
- query.setRow()
- Search Issue Tracker open_in_new
- Search Lucee Test Cases open_in_new (good for further, detailed examples)